- 博客(4)
- 资源 (6)
- 收藏
- 关注
原创 设计模式之建造者模式
建造者模式(Builder),将一个复杂对象的构建与它的表示分离,使得同样的构建过程可以创建不同的表示.适用场景建造者模式主要用于创建一些复杂的对象,这些对象内部的构建的建造顺序通常是稳定的,但对象内部的构造通常面临着复杂的变化。建造者模式是在当创建复杂对象的算法应该独立于改对象的组成部分以及它们的装配方式时适用的模式。优点如果我们用了建造者模式...
2018-04-26 11:06:00 65
原创 VUE Error: getaddrinfo ENOTFOUND localhost
Jins-MBP:helloworld XXX$ npm run dev> [email protected] dev /Users/XXX/Documents/develop/front/helloworld> webpack-dev-server --inline --progress --config build/webpack.de...
2018-04-18 09:38:00 878
原创 设计模式之观察者模式
观察者模式(Observer),又叫发布-订阅模式(Publish/Subscribe),定义了一种一对多的依赖关系,让多个观察者对象同时监听某一个主题对象。这个主体对象在状态发生变化时,会通知所有观察者对象,使它们能够自动更新自己。适用场景当一个对象的改变需要同时改变其他对象的时候,而且它不知道具体有多少对象有待改变时,应该考虑使用观察者模式。一个抽...
2018-04-12 14:23:00 60
原创 设计模式之适配器模式
适配器模式(Adapter),将一个类的接口转换成客户希望的另外一个接口。Adapter模式使得原本由于接口不兼容而不能一起工作的那些类可以一起工作。适配器模式实现方式有两种:类适配和对象适配适用场景适配器模式主要应用于希望复用一些现存的类,但是接口又与复用环境要求不一致的情况。两个系统双方要产生关系,但是双方不太容易修改的时候就需要考虑使用适配器模式...
2018-04-04 09:20:00 76
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人